Abstract

Noise due to traffic is one of the environmental pollution that commonly occurs in urban areas. One of the cases of noise pollution due to traffic occurs in housing located along Jalan Sunu, which is the primary local road in Makassar City. This road is the main access to the Ir. Sutami from the south of Makassar City. This study aims to determine the extent to which the current noise level is from the permitted quality standards, as well as to analyze the effect of the current availability of green open space on noise levels and to describe the role of green open space planning in reducing noise levels. This research was conducted from October 2019 to March 2020. Data were obtained from literature reviews and field observations. The analysis was carried out by calculating the equivalent noise level and statistical influence factor analysis in the form of multiple linear regression tests. The results showed that the current noise level, which is between 61.29 to 71.74 dB (A), has exceeded the quality standard for residential areas, namely 55 dB (A). The results of the multiple linear regression test show that the wider the green open space in the house yard and on the green lane of the road, the lower the exposure to traffic noise into the dwelling. The concept of green open space arrangement in reducing noise levels that can be applied, including placing vines and lush shrubs along the residential fence, planting vegetation at least 25%, ideally 75%, border areas and green lines, increasing the land cover ratio in the form of shrubs / shrubs, trees, and other types of vegetation that have a height and leaf cover that have the potential to be an optimal noise barrier.

Abstract

The development of the city can be seen by the growth of supporting facilities for diverse community activities, it can be characterized by the increasingly dense population and buildings, the more complete city facilities that support the social and economic activities of the community. The research aims to identify the development impact of trading and service facilities to environmental conditions and the social condition of the community, and determining the strategy of improving the quality. This research started from October 2019 to January 2020, located in Aorepala Housing and BTN Pao-Pao Permai. Data is obtained through observation methods, documentation, questionnaires and interviews. Analysis in a spatial descriptive, qualitative descriptive, and SWOT analysis. The results showed that the impact of the development of trade and services facilities significantly affect the environment, there is a change in land function 6-45% in the period of 10 years (2010-2019). It increased the social interactions of local people and have made it easier to achieve efficient as well as a more consumptive lifestyle change. The strategy to improve the quality of the environment and social conditions of the community is the procurement of trade facilities and services in accordance with the social strata of the community, development of infrastructure services and supporting facilities in economic activities, increasing reforestation and development and management and improvement of accessibility, and supporting the smooth running of transportation nodes.

Abstract

Housing facilities and basic infrastructures supply for community in Gowa Regency filled by various programs, such as Kota Tanpa Kumuh (Kotaku). This program aims to increasing basic infrastructure access and service in urban slum housing to support the implementation of livable, sustainable and productive urban housing, particularly in Kelurahan Samata. This research aims to identify the types of public participation, analyze the level of community participation and analyze the factors that affect the level of participation in maintenance base settlement in Kelurahan Samata by comparing two residential areas covered by the infrastructure improvement programs and residential areas that underserved environmental improvement program. This research was conducted on March to September 2020 in Kelurahan Samata. This research uses descriptive statistical analysis and simple linear regression analysis with SPSS 25. The result show that: 1) The form of public participation in two residential areas does not have a significant difference, is dominated by participation in the form of energy, each 51.92% and 50%; 2) Level of community participation in maintaining basic housing infrastructure in programmed areas is at level of citizen control participation, while in suburban areas with programs that are not implemented is at level of delegated power; and 3) Factor that affects level of participation in community by maintaining basic infrastructures on two residential areas using stepwise method on SPSS 25 affected by three variables, job, frequency, and motivation.

Abstract

The tourism sector in Indonesia has recently progressed. The tourism sector has experienced a significant increase in this decade, placing it as the third largest foreign exchange earner in Indonesia. Lamangkia Beach is one of the beach tourism in Takalar Regency that has not been developed by the Takalar Regency Government. The purpose of this research is to identify the tourism potential, analyze the social activities of the community in accordance with tourism activities, and develop development concepts that can be applied in the Lamangkia Coastal Region. The method of data collection is done through observation, interviews, and literature studies. The analytical method used is qualitative descriptive analysis and concept analysis with an idealist and functionalist approach. The results showed that the potential of Lamangkia Beach in the form of water, views, types of sand, and tourist objects and attractions. The social potential of the community in the form of community activities (fishing and making nets), interactions between individuals, community crafts (woven mats and making nets), and the implementation of traditional events. Development concepts that can be applied include: conservation, community empowerment, structuring tourist objects and attractions, providing infrastructure, accessibility, spatial planning for tourism areas, and promotion and marketing.

Abstract

The strategic position of the beach tends to be neglected by the development of informal dwellings in the Tanjung Bayang Coastal Area that has not yet paid attention to the rules of building layout. The purpose of this study was to identify residential sites, tourism facilities, accessibility, tourism support infrastructure, economic, social and cultural aspects of the area management system, and to arrange directions for the development of residential tourism potential supporters in Tanjung Bayang. Data collection methods used are, field observations, questionnaires, interviews, and literature studies. The data obtained is then processed using descriptive analysis techniques with qualitative, quantitative, comparative, and spatial analysis approaches. The results of this study indicate that, dwelling sites have a relatively low density with a distance between houses ≤ 2m. Non-stage footprint is located on the border area of ​​the beach, but safe from high tide. The tourist support facilities (bale-bale) tend to be dense (5 units / 1 roof) and the rinse building has not served the entire area. access to the area is a function of local roads that lie between the walls of real estate, not yet equipped with markers and pedestrian paths. There is no TPS or waste disposal depot. The electricity network for buildings is adequate, but there are no lighting for bale-bales and rental residences. The dominant community works and utilizes beach facilities as a livelihood. The proposed concept of directives is the development of residential houses into rental housing and the development of facilities, infrastructure, accessibility, and community-based area management systems.

Abstract

Housing and settlements began to develop rapidly in functional areas, especially in the city of Makassar. Land use problems basically arise due to the absence of clear and precise references in determining the location or land for buildings. This problem occurs in the Kalukuang Village area which is one of the new business center areas or the Central Business District (CBD). This area has developed quite rapidly due to its strategic location in the middle of the city. The purpose of this study is, to determine the condition of housing development patterns, the condition of facilities and infrastructure, analyze the driving factors and pull factors, and compile the residential housing structuring concept in Kalukuang Village. The analytical method used is descriptive and exploratory qualitative analysis, quantitative analysis and needs analysis. The results of this study indicate the development of settlements in the Kalukuang Village following a road network pattern in the form of a grid pattern. Some of the available facilities and infrastructure already meet the standards for example, educational facilities, worship, road infrastructure, and others. The driving factor affecting the development of settlements is a strong kinship factor and available residential land. Meanwhile, the pull factors are near work location, low transportation costs, complete facilities and infrastructure, and strong psychological factors. The concept of settlement arrangement is in the form of settlement patterns, namely, grid patterns in zones 1 and 2, centralized patterns in zones 3, 4, and 5. In addition, a waste management and road improvement system is also planned.

Abstract

Small islands have enormous economic potential related to the fisheries and marine sector. The increasing population and the continued development of community economic activities have an impact on the stability of land and the environment within the island's space. This study aims to identify the physical and environmental carrying capacity of the community's economy and develop spatial planning concepts for the economic development of the Barangdi Caddi Island community, Makassar City. The analytical method used is the analysis of land tensile capacity based on water availability or land cover and map overlay to determine the amount of space used for economic activities. The results of this study indicate that, physical and environmental aspects have an important role for the sustainability and development of economic activities. However, these aspects do not yet have the maximum carrying capacity of economic activities and their development on Barrang Caddi Island. The physical carrying capacity that supports economic activities is the location of fish cages with good depth, while the environmental carrying capacity is a gentle topographical condition for duck maintenance. The planning concept that will be applied is the division of the island into 3 zones, namely, the zone of preservation, intensive use, and conservation. The placement of this zone pays attention to important aspects related to island spatial planning namely, physical and environmental carrying capacity and aspects of community economic activities.

Abstract

Increased population density around the watershed and increased use or exploitation of natural resources intensively results in the condition of the watershed experiencing degradation. This study aims to analyze the condition of the building structure and the availability of infrastructure to the Green Concept along the river. This research was conducted using qualitative and quantitative analysis. From the results of the analysis it was found that the condition of the building layout and environment did not fully meet the standards / spatial policy if viewed based on the density of the building. The level of building density is classified as dense in terms of regional land use. The community tends to build houses in a group manner so that the settlement development pattern becomes irregular and congested. Conditions for the availability of supporting infrastructure The Green Concept has not been able to support the application of the concept due to the unavailability of pedestrian lanes and green lanes in the river border, the unavailability of MCK and waste management, and the unequal distribution of clean water. Green concept covers three main aspects, namely environmentally friendly transportation, environmentally friendly waste management, and environmentally friendly water management. the direction of applying the green concept is by rearranging the building with the majority of stilt houses standing on the riverbank by lifting the house then adjusting the distance between houses. Directions for houses to be built on vacant land, by arranging the size of the house with the distance between houses and improving the quality and availability of supporting infrastructure (existing).
